Cornaro · The Sober Life

Luigi Cornaro's Discourses on the Sober Life (1558) — the West's most famous practical longevity classic. A Venetian nobleman who collapsed in midlife from excess, recovered through strict dietary moderation, and lived to nearly 100, writing his four discourses between ages 83 and 95.
